Security and Speed: Balancing Priorities
While quick withdrawals are essential, they must not come at the expense of security. Fraudulent activity, identity theft, and money laundering are risks that operators must manage carefully. KYC (Know Your Customer) procedures are designed to protect both platforms and players, but they often create delays. The challenge for operators is to balance the need for compliance with the need for efficiency.
Modern identity verification technologies, such as biometric checks and automated document scanning, have helped to shorten this process dramatically. Some platforms now verify players within minutes instead of hours or days. The use of artificial intelligence and machine learning continues to refine these tools, making them faster and more reliable.
Global Perspectives on Withdrawal Speeds
The speed of withdrawals varies greatly depending on regional regulations and payment infrastructures. In some countries, bank transfers are instant thanks to advanced national systems. In others, outdated financial networks mean withdrawals can take several days.
Operators that want to compete on a global level must adapt to these differences. This often means integrating multiple payment providers, establishing local partnerships, and investing in advanced systems that comply with each jurisdiction’s legal requirements. Flexibility is key.
